## Step 3: Fix flaky DNS on Copperline workers

For the sync: intermittent resolution failures traced to stale resolver cache on Copperline batch workers. Mitigation is to pin the internal resolver, shorten cache TTL, and enable retry-on-SERVFAIL in the client library. Rollout is per-host via the config pusher; no restart needed. The resolver settings being pushed are the following.

config for tagaf-bawif:
[norok]
host = norok.ordinworks.local
user = norok_svc
database = norok_prod

## Tuning

The receipt mailer (Almsgate) batches donation receipts and sends through the Thornquay relay. On-call: if the queue backs up, resist the urge to crank batch size — the relay rate-limits per connection, and bigger batches just mean bigger retries. Scale worker count first, then shorten the flush interval. Dedupe window must stay longer than the retry horizon or donors get duplicate receipts, which generates tickets. All knobs live in one place and are read at worker start. Current production values follow.

tuning table, kajop-yafof:
QUOTAS = {
    "wenath": 10,
    "ulaael": 5,
}

Subject: Corvella sidecar 3.2 out now

Plugin authors: the Corvella metrics-aggregation sidecar 3.2 is live on the stable channel. Breaking: histogram buckets are now emitted pre-merged; if your plugin re-bucketed downstream, remove that step. Flush interval default drops from 60s to 15s. Plugins compiled against the 2.x shim must rebuild — the compat layer is gone. Rollback window closes Friday. Full notes on the Tarnwell release page. Verify your deployment against the token below.

pipeline stamp: htk9_608b8770b

Subject: FareForge cut-over complete

Team — the shipping-fee rules engine cut-over to FareForge v3 finished last night. Old Tariffix rules are frozen; all new zones route through FareForge. Key points: flat-rate overrides moved to the zone layer, dimensional weight rounding is now ceiling-based, and the Karwell region gets its own rule set. Rollback window closes Friday. Direct all rule changes through the FareForge console, not config pushes. For local testing, point your client at staging with the values below.

deployment values, tawif-kageg:
zorael:
  log_level: debug
  metrics_host: metrics.zorael.qorvelsys.internal
  pin: 3988
  pool_size: 32